Man Arrested for Pepper-Spraying Moviegoer Over Phone Use

A 34-year-old man has been arrested on suspicion of battery after allegedly pepper-spraying a fellow moviegoer at a Burbank AMC theater for using a cellphone during a film.


The incident occurred Tuesday evening at the AMC 16 theater. Burbank Police were dispatched to the location around 5:30 p.m. following reports of an altercation. Authorities arrested Matthew Ware of Los Angeles on suspicion of misdemeanor battery. He was subsequently booked into the Burbank Jail and released the following morning.


According to reports, the event unfolded after an aerosol spray was deployed, leading to one person screaming that they had been pepper-sprayed. Police located Ware in the lobby and took him into custody. Images shared on social media depicted officers handcuffing an individual matching Ware's description.


At least two other individuals were treated at a local hospital for exposure to the pepper spray, as reported by KTLA-TV. The incident has generated considerable discussion on social media platforms, with reactions ranging from support for Ware's alleged actions due to frustration with disruptive phone use in theaters, to criticism of the use of pepper spray as an excessive response.
